Va. mentally disabled training center investigated
 
Friday, Sep 05, 2008 - 08:26 AM 
 
Article Tools

LYNCHBURG -- The U.S. Department of Justice plans to investigate possible civil rights violations at a state training center for the mentally disabled.

The agency notified Gov. Timothy M. Kaine of the investigation of the Central Virginia Training Center in an Aug. 21 letter.

Spokeswoman Meghan McGuire says the state Department of Mental Health, Mental Retardation and Substance Abuse Services will cooperate with the investigation.

No information was released concerning what triggered the investigation.

The center's director, Denise Micheletti, says she was surprised by the investigation. Micheletti says the center has made several improvements, including the addition of a neurology clinic on site.

The center serves about 470 residents.

-- The Associated Press
